Subject: DR drill Thursday — ParcelPing webhook

Hey, heads up for your on-call shift: Thursday's disaster-recovery drill will deliberately kill the ParcelPing tracking webhook in the Norvale region. Expect a flood of "delivery status unknown" alerts — that's the point, don't panic. Your job is to fail over to the standby dispatcher and confirm events resume. To unlock the standby's credential store during the drill, you'll need the recovery passphrase, which is:

strongbox words: oliael-gilax-lamael

**Key Ceremony Checklist — Item 7: Broker Upgrade Escrow.** Before upgrading the Tallowmere message broker from 4.x to 5.x, confirm that both custodians (roles: Keeper-A, Keeper-B) are present and have signed the ceremony log. Verify the sealed envelope for the broker's TLS signing key matches the printed digest on the Ormsby register. Once verified, the release manager unseals the escrow drive to export migration credentials. The escrow drive's recovery passphrase is recorded on the line below this item.

unlock words, tafog-faduf: ulaath-druwyn

## WashPoint Lockers 2.8 — new defaults

Heads up for the release: the locker access flow now defaults to one-time codes instead of persistent PINs, and the unlock grace window dropped from 90 to 45 seconds. Kiosks on older firmware fall back automatically, so no forced upgrade needed. QR unlock stays opt-in for now. Rollback is a single flag flip. The defaults as shipped in this build are listed below.

service settings:
BRIIX_PIN=8582
BRIIX_TENANT=raleth
BRIIX_METRICS_HOST=metrics.briix.urlaqstack.example
BRIIX_SEAL=seal_c11ef522
BRIIX_STANDBY_TEAM=ulaok